Blue Ridge Schools Ready for Summer Programming

Graduation was this past weekend and the last day of school is Thursday for Blue Ridge Schools.

 

As the district transitions to summer, there's still a need for summer programming coming out of COVID says Superintendent Dr. Hillary Stanifer. On the WHOW Morning Show Monday, Dr. Stanifer told Regional Radio the COVID dollars they received will help fund this effort.

 

 

Dr. Stanifer says while some of the summer is focused on curriculum recovery, there is a component that will simply be transitional for students focusing on things like preparing for an entire school day and the work that goes into being a student at certain levels.

 

 

Dr. Stanifer says the benefits to some of the consequences of COVID that are rearing its ugly head is that they have a small number of students to focus on so they can give them all the attention they need to help them adjust and get back on track coming out of COVID.
